2. What Cultural Experiences Can You Find in Thai Binh?
Thai Binh is a treasure trove of cultural experiences, offering visitors a chance to witness traditional Vietnamese life firsthand. From ancient temples to vibrant festivals, the province is steeped in history and tradition.
-
Traditional Craft Villages: Visit Dong Xam silver carving village, where skilled artisans create intricate jewelry and decorative items using techniques passed down through generations. In Keo Pagoda area, you can discover the art of traditional weaving, with locals producing beautiful textiles using age-old methods. These visits offer a glimpse into the craftsmanship and dedication that define Vietnamese culture.
-
Local Markets: Immerse yourself in the bustling atmosphere of Thai Binh’s local markets, where you can sample regional specialties, purchase handicrafts, and interact with local vendors. These markets are a microcosm of Vietnamese life, showcasing the daily routines and social interactions that shape the community.
-
Traditional Music and Dance: Experience the beauty of cheo, a traditional form of Vietnamese opera, at a local performance. The unique melodies and colorful costumes offer a captivating glimpse into Vietnamese artistic heritage. Additionally, observe traditional dance performances that often accompany religious ceremonies and festivals.
-
Temple Visits: Explore the numerous ancient temples scattered throughout Thai Binh, each with its own unique history and architectural style. These temples serve as important centers of worship and community gatherings, providing insight into the spiritual beliefs and practices of the Vietnamese people.
3. What Historical Sites Can You Explore in Thai Binh?
Thai Binh boasts a rich history, with numerous historical sites that offer a glimpse into Vietnam’s past. These sites range from ancient temples to war memorials, providing a comprehensive understanding of the region’s historical significance.
-
Keo Pagoda: This is one of the oldest and most beautiful pagodas in Vietnam. Founded in 1061, the pagoda features intricate architecture and a serene atmosphere, reflecting centuries of religious and cultural significance.
-
Bach Dang Giang Relic Site: This historical site commemorates the famous Battle of Bach Dang River in 1288, where Vietnamese forces defeated the Mongol invaders. The site includes a museum and monuments that tell the story of this pivotal event in Vietnamese history.
-
Tien La Temple: Dedicated to Princess Tien La, a national heroine who fought against foreign invaders, this temple is an important symbol of Vietnamese patriotism and resilience.
-
The house where President Ho Chi Minh used to live and work: Tourists have the opportunity to witness and learn about the life and career of President Ho Chi Minh while in Thai Binh. The simple architecture provides a glimpse into the modest life that President Ho Chi Minh led.
4. What Natural Attractions Does Thai Binh Offer?
While Thai Binh may not be known for dramatic landscapes, it possesses a subtle natural beauty that is worth exploring. The province’s coastline, rice paddies, and serene lakes offer a peaceful escape from urban life.
-
Dong Chau Beach: This tranquil beach offers a relaxing getaway with its long sandy stretches and clear waters. It’s an ideal spot for swimming, sunbathing, and enjoying fresh seafood.
-
Con Vanh Ecological Area: This protected area is a haven for birdwatchers and nature enthusiasts, with its diverse ecosystem of mangroves, mudflats, and coastal wetlands. It’s an excellent place to observe migratory birds and learn about the importance of environmental conservation.
-
Rice Paddies: The endless rice paddies of Thai Binh are a sight to behold, especially during the harvest season when the fields turn golden yellow. Take a leisurely bike ride or walk through the countryside to appreciate the beauty of these agricultural landscapes.
-
Tra Co Mangrove Forest: Explore the lush greenery of this mangrove forest, which plays a vital role in protecting the coastline from erosion and providing a habitat for various marine species.
5. What Local Cuisine Should You Try in Thai Binh?
Thai Binh’s cuisine is a delightful blend of fresh ingredients and traditional recipes, offering a unique culinary experience. Be sure to sample these local specialties:
- Banh Da Nem (Spring Roll Wrapper): A local specialty used to make fresh spring rolls, known for its unique texture and flavor.
- Goi Ngan: A unique seafood salad made with fresh ingredients and local herbs, offering a refreshing and flavorful taste of the sea.
- Ca Me Thai Binh (Thai Binh Mud Carp): This is a famous dish featuring locally sourced mud carp, prepared with traditional spices and techniques.
- Banh Gai (Thorn Leaf Cake): A traditional cake made from glutinous rice flour and wrapped in thorn leaves, known for its sweet and earthy flavor.

14. What Is the Best Time of Year to Visit Thai Binh?
The best time to visit Thai Binh is during the dry season, which runs from October to April. During this time, the weather is pleasant and the skies are clear, making it ideal for outdoor activities and sightseeing. The summer months (May to September) can be hot and humid, with occasional rainstorms.
